Methodical, Evidence-Driven Strategy

Sex crime allegations are among the most complex to defend, often relying on emotional testimony or digital forensics. Helfend approaches each matter with discipline and precision.

  • Early engagement: Immediate action to manage communication with law enforcement and limit pre-charge exposure.
  • Independent investigation: Review of text messages, timelines, and digital records to uncover inconsistencies.
  • Expert consultation: Collaboration with medical, psychological, and computer-forensic specialists to challenge state evidence.
  • Targeted cross-examination: Careful questioning to expose motive, bias, and unreliable recollection.
  • Evidence suppression: Motions to exclude coerced confessions, improper searches, and overbroad warrants.
  • Confidential case handling: Protection of clients’ privacy and reputation at every step.

Federal Sex Crime Defense

In federal prosecutions—often involving allegations of possession, distribution, or online enticement—Helfend’s experience is critical. He regularly defends clients against agencies such as the FBI, Homeland Security, and the U.S. Postal Inspection Service. His focus includes narrowing warrant scope, disputing digital forensic findings, and challenging evidence collected through unconstitutional searches or entrapment.
